Transaction 166037f514aca16ccacb19eb4e64575791255ddffae0fc6688562f308b0bae4e

1 Input
2 Outputs
  • 166037f514aca16ccacb19eb4e64575791255ddffae0fc6688562f308b0bae4e:0
  • value  577128
    address  12ALGdcAkw61fFJ5GGYkDVr7sRcH7S7WpH
  • 166037f514aca16ccacb19eb4e64575791255ddffae0fc6688562f308b0bae4e:1
  • value  53286828
    address  bc1qsyhwrfxtscyx90ef0z4p3y0sygjy2vn8fa4sz0